Ingredients:
~ 420g can of Black beans (low salt) ~ 2 large eggs
~ 1/2 cup of cacao powder
~ 3/4 cup of unrefined coconut sugar ~ 1/2 teaspoon of extra virgin avocado oil ~ 1 tablespoon of @goodbetterbruce unsweetened almond milk
~ 1 teaspoon of balsamic vinegar
~ 1/2 teaspoon of baking soda ~ 1/2 teaspoon of baking powder ~ 1 cup of cacao nibs ~ fresh blueberries for topping (optional)
NOTE!! Do not blend in Nutri bullet 900 series, I own this bullet and I blended the ingredients together in it...the blender became too hot and exploded all over me when I opened it!😂🤦🏼♀️🤪🤭 Blend in a large blender or put ingredients in a bowl and blend with an electric mixer 👍 #trialanderrorcookingclub
Method:
1. Preheat the oven to 180 degrees Celsius. 2. Grease a nonstick 8x8-inch square baking pan with baking spray and line with parchment paper, spray baking paper as well!!, leaving an overhang on all sides. 3. Blend the black beans, eggs, cocoa powder, coconut sugar, avocado oil, unsweetened almond milk, balsamic vinegar, baking soda, baking powder and coffee in the blender until smooth and pour into a bowl. 4. Fold in 1/2 cup of cacao nibs until combined. 5. Pour the brownie batter into the prepared pan. Sprinkle the remaining cacao nibs evenly over the top of the brownies. 6. Bake the brownies until a toothpick comes out clean, about 30 minutes. 7.
